DESCRIPTION OF DUTIES / 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S
This individual under minimal supervision, performs routine field, clerical and administrative support in the enforcement of and implementation of adapted City of Houston ordinances, facilitate in abatements, may testify in court proceedings and or administrative hearings, performs special assignments as requested.
RESPONSIBILITIES (include but not limited to)
Enforcement of Chapter 10 of the City of Houston's Code of Ordinances.
Performs routine inspections of sites to enforce ordinances concerning high grass and weeds, junk and/or abandoned vehicles and dangerous buildings.
Responds to routine inquiries from the general public, civic groups, contractors, technical professionals and businesses.
Maintain files of records, reports and documentation of inspections and enforcement activities.
May perform other general office activities as required and additional duties as assigned.
WORKING CONDITION
There are routine minor discomforts from exposure to less-than-optimal temperature and air conditions. The position may involve dealing with modestly unpleasant situations, such as with occasional exposure to office chemicals and/or extensive use of video display terminals. The position routinely requires lifting of moderately heavy items, such as computers or record boxes (up to 40 pounds) and/or very long periods of walking on rough surfaces on a routine basis.
MINIMUM REQUIREMENTS
EDUCATIONAL REQUIREMENTS
Requires a high school diploma or a GED certificate.
EXPERIENCE REQUIREMENTS
One year of experience related to code enforcement inspection is required.
LICENSE REQUIREMENTS
Requires a code enforcement license issued by the Texas Department of State Health Services.
Requires a valid state issued driver's license and compliance with the City of Houston's policy on driving.
